A portfolio with a level of systematic risk that is the same as that of the market has a beta that is equal to one. less than zero. equal to zero. less than the beta of the

Answers

Answer:

equal to one.

Explanation:

Systemic risk are risk that are inherent in the economy. They cannot be diversified away. They are also known as market risk. examples of this risk include recession, inflation, and high interest rates. Investors should seek compensation for systemic risk. Systemic risk is measured by beta. The higher beta is, the higher the systemic risk and the higher the compensation demanded for by investors

The market has a beta of one. If a portfolio has the same level of systematic risk that is the same as that of the market, its beta would be equal to 1.

If the portfolio is less risky than the market, its beta would be less than one

If the portfolio is more risky than the market, its beta would be greater than one

Current operating income for Bay Area Cycles Co. is $26,000. Selling price per unit is $100, the contribution margin ratio is 25% and fixed expense is $104,000. Required: 1. Calculate Bay Area Cycle's breakeven point in units and total sales dollars. Break-even units Break-even dollars 2. Calculate Bay Area Cycle's margin of safety and margin of safety ratio.

Answers

Answer:

Results are below.

Explanation:

First, we need to calculate the unitary contribution margin:

Unitary contribution margin= 100*0.25

Unitary contribution margin= $25

Now, we can calculate the break-even point in units and dollars:

Break-even point in units= fixed costs/ contribution margin per unit

Break-even point in units= 104,000 / 25

Break-even point in units= 4,160

Break-even point (dollars)= fixed costs/ contribution margin ratio

Break-even point (dollars)= 104,000 / 0.25

Break-even point (dollars)= $416,000

Finally, the margin of safety in dollars as a ratio:

Current sales= (26,000 + 104,000) / 25

Current sales= 5,200

Margin of safety= (current sales level - break-even point)

Margin of safety= (5,200*100 - 416,000)

Margin of safety= $104,000

Margin of safety ratio= (current sales level - break-even point)/current sales level

Margin of safety ratio= 104,000 / 520,000

Margin of safety ratio= 0.2 = 20%

1. A time study analyst timed an assembly operation for 30 cycles, and then computed the average time per cycle, which was 18.75 minutes. The analyst assigned a performance rating of .96, and decided that an appropriate allowance was 15%. Assume the allowance factor is based on the workday. Determine the following: observed time (OT), the normal time (NT), and the standard time (ST)

Answers

Answer:

1. observed time = 18.75 minutes.

2. Normal time = 18 minutes

3. Standard time = 21.17 minutes

Explanation:

1. The observed time will be equal to the average time per cycle, which was given in the question as 18.75 min. Therefore, observed time = 18.75 minutes.

2. The normal time will be:

= Average Time x Performance Rating

= 18.75 x 0.96

= 18 minutes

3. The standard time will be:

= Normal time × 1/(1 - 15%)

= Normal time × 1/(1 - 0.15)

= 18 × 1/0.85

= 18 × 1.176

= 21.17 minutes

An increase in the price of rubber coincides with an advance in the technology of tire production. As a result of these two events,a. the demand for tires decreases and the supply of tires increases.b. the demand for tires is unaffected and the supply of tires decreases.c. the demand for tires is unaffected and the supply of tires increases.d. None of the above is necessarily correct. What should be the demand and supply?

Answers

Answer:

d

the demand for tires is unaffected and effect on the supply of tires could increase, decrease, or stay the same.

Explanation:

An increase in the price of rubber would lead to an increase in the cost of producing tires. Rubber is an input required in the production of tires.

As a result of the increase in the cost of rubber, the supply of rubber would decrease. This would lead to a leftward shift of the supply curve. Equilibrium price would increase and quantity would decrease

As a result of the advance in technology, there would be an increase in the supply of tires. As a result, the supply curve shifts outward. Equilibrium price would decrease and quantity would increase

Taking these wo effects together, the demand for tires is unaffected and effect on the supply of tire is indeterminate

Compute a three-period moving average forecast given demand for shopping carts for the last five periods. (Round all your answers to two decimal points.) Period Demand 1 58 2 54 3 60 4 53 5 63

Answers

Answer:

Computation of a Three-Period Moving Average Forecast

Period  Demand   3-period moving average

1                58

2               54

3               60          57.33

4               53          55.67

5              63           58.67

Explanation:

a) Data and Calculations:

Period  Demand   3-period moving average

1                58

2               54

3               60          57.33 (58 + 54 + 60)/3

4               53          55.67 (54 + 60 + 53)/3

5              63           58.67 (60 + 53 + 63)/3

b) The three-period moving average is computed by summing the demand for periods 1, 2, and 3 and dividing it by 3.  The result becomes the moving average for period 3.  This process is repeated by eliminating the first one and adding the next number until the end.
